Call Vectoring

Last Updated : May 30, 2013 |

Administer Call Vectoring on the following screens.

Note:

Do not change a vector while the vector is processing calls because calls already in the vector might experience problems. Instead, add a new vector and change the VDN to point to the new vector.

You cannot enter a VDN extension as auxiliary data for the following buttons:

  • Bridged Appearance (brdg-app)

  • Data Call Setup (data-ext)

You can enter a VDN extension as auxiliary data for the following buttons:

  • Remote Message Waiting Indicator (aut-msg-wt)

  • Facility Busy Indication (busy-ind)

  • Manual Message Waiting (man-msg-wt)

  • Manual Signaling (signal)
